
Sign up to save your podcasts
Or


By Dr. David L. Allen4.9
4949 ratings

8,585 Listeners

852 Listeners

607 Listeners

710 Listeners

840 Listeners

2,847 Listeners

5,369 Listeners

624 Listeners

204 Listeners

177 Listeners

798 Listeners

215 Listeners

2,909 Listeners

123 Listeners

83 Listeners